Ta'Xbiex
Avotaco
Marina Business Centre, Ground Floor, Triq l-Abate Rigord, Ta'Xbiex
Mexican Food Truck
Similar Restaurants
Sliema
55, Sir Adrian Dingli Street, Sliema
Mexican Pizzeria Fast Food
Sliema
89, The Strand, Sliema
American Grill Mexican
Marsaxlokk
Triq Tat-Trunciera, Marsaxlokk
American Mexican Mediterranean
Mellieha
Triq ir Ramla, Marfa, Mellieha
Mexican Latin Bar
Food Truck Mexican
Search Restaurants